Federico Tenga on RGB, Stablecoins, and Lightning

This clip is from an interview with Federico Tenga, co-founder of the RGB Protocol Association, recorded at the Tuscany Lightning Summit 2025 in Viareggio, Italy, where he covers topics like RGB, stablecoins, and Lightning. In Brief
- RGB development had become community-driven, spread across multiple independent companies rather than dependent on any single one
- The codebase was stabilized: the priority for the coming months was security and test coverage, not new features
- Stablecoins were seen as RGB’s strongest likely driver of adoption, alongside bitcoin and gambling as the industry’s main demand at the time
- RGB was designed for Lightning compatibility from the start — the Bitfinex team built an LDK-based RGB Lightning node supporting channels denominated in RGB assets
RGB Development Before Mainnet
By 2025, RGB development had become significantly more distributed, with more contributors and more companies working on the protocol. Federico Tenga considered this an important property for a healthy ecosystem trying to be as decentralized as possible, rather than depending on a single company:
“RGB development differentiates itself from other projects in the industry that are truly driven by a community, by different industry players — unlike other protocols that tend to be a one-company project, totally dependent on the needs and business goals of that company.”
At the time, the protocol had reached a stage where the codebase was stabilized and its features built out, so the priority had shifted away from new development and toward security and building confidence: mostly improving test coverage over the following months.
Tenga expected a future phase where development would return to expanding the protocol’s flexibility and scope, but only once that security-focused phase was completed.
Stablecoins: RGB’s Strongest Driver of Adoption
Asked about market demand, Tenga was direct about where it concentrated at the time: bitcoin, stablecoins, and gambling. Stablecoins, in particular, stood out as one of the main reasons builders were adopting RGB, and development work had focused on serving that purpose, because it was where demand was the highest.
But the reason stablecoins matter goes beyond payments alone:
“Stablecoins are interesting not only for the payment side, which for sure has already proven to have a significant demand, but also because once you have multiple assets on Bitcoin and on the Lightning Network, you can start building all these trading and atomic swap protocols, which will bring on Lightning not only stablecoin payments volume, but also trading volumes of people that are interested to trade Bitcoin against USDT or against other popular assets.”
In other words, stablecoin volume was only the first layer. Once bitcoin and stablecoins both circulate as RGB assets over Lightning, the same infrastructure opens the door to trading and atomic swaps between them, bringing payment and trading volume to Lightning.
RGB’s Compatibility with the Lightning Network
RGB was designed from the start to be compatible with the Lightning Network. The reasoning follows directly from Bitcoin itself: a token protocol built on Bitcoin needs to scale the same way Bitcoin scales, and Lightning remains the only production-ready, trust-minimized scaling solution available today.
“RGB was designed from the beginning with the goal in mind to be compatible with the Lightning Network, because the idea was to have a token protocol on top of Bitcoin with no trust trade-off, no compromises — no sidechain, no validator, none of this stuff, so the same trust assumption of Bitcoin. But we also want it to be scalable, and the way to scale RGB is the same way we scale Bitcoin. There are multiple proposals, but right now the only scalability solution that works in production, without trust assumption, is Lightning.”
This design goal became a working node: Tenga’s team at Bitfinex was developing the RGB Lightning Node, a Lightning node based on LDK that supports creating Lightning channels denominated in RGB assets instead of only in bitcoin.
Tenga described why it matters beyond RGB itself: not only for the scalability of the protocol, but also to bring more activity to Lightning, helping finance the whole Lightning ecosystem.
Federico Tenga on Real-World Assets and RGB
There was a lot of hype around real-world assets (RWAs) at the time, but Tenga was candid about the uncertainty:
“There is a lot of hype about real-world assets. It’s still unclear in which direction this industry will go, because it’s mostly dependent on the regulatory side rather than the technological side. RGB for sure is well positioned to serve these use cases, because a lot of people want to issue directly on Bitcoin and not to deal with other chains that introduce their own trade-offs and their own risks.”
Even so, RWAs weren’t where his own interest lay:
“For me, it’s not the most interesting use case, because those use cases will probably be assets that don’t move often, they don’t have so much velocity. So it’s not what is going to generate a lot of volume and a lot of revenues for the industry. RGB will serve those use cases for sure, but on my side, I think it’s more important to focus on the payment and the swap functionality for stablecoin and Bitcoin.”
